From 6f99ef55a8bd75d99882078b50e3c7665106c514 Mon Sep 17 00:00:00 2001 From: Leah Neukirchen Date: Mon, 21 Aug 2017 19:40:00 +0200 Subject: [PATCH 1/2] mgenmid: printb36: fix off-by-one Closes #73. --- mgenmid.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/mgenmid.c b/mgenmid.c index 36aa8c8..655df95 100644 --- a/mgenmid.c +++ b/mgenmid.c @@ -21,9 +21,10 @@ printb36(uint64_t x) char outbuf[16]; char *o = outbuf + sizeof outbuf; - *o = 0; + *--o = 0; do { *--o = base36[x % 36]; } while (x /= 36); + fputs(o, stdout); } -- 2.14.1